At Disneyland, it's 10% off dining for the normal passport and 15% for the premium passport. It doesn't pay for itself at a rate of discounted spending of $100 per person per day until the 14th day for the cheaper pass (gives 10%), and the 27th day for the more expensive pass (gives 15%). I don't spend near that much in the parks, even with merchandise. The cheaper pass would save on tickets, if you're going for 10 days or more, and the more expensive pass if you're going for 15 days or more. The cheaper pass might be worth it with the discount for 8 days.

If you have a large group, I wonder if you can just purchase one single passport and have that person make all the purchases to get the discount.
